As verbs, place and lay are synonyms defined as:
  • place and lay: put into a certain place or abstract location
Other synonyms of place include pose, position, put, set.
As verbs, lay is a hyponym of place; that is, lay is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than place:
  • place: put into a certain place or abstract location
  • lay: put in a horizontal position
